Block

#21,650,392
Block Number
21,650,392 @ 05/12/2025, 06:58:10
Status
Finalized
ID
0x014a5bd85112261488b470cdd24d5b9f42398f97c78d8375e43c429c5814e51e
Transactions
Gas Used
6128546/40000000 (15.32% Used)
Total Score
2,114,388,103 (+98)
Rewards
21.63 VTHO